It's nice that you are trying hard to come up with some new and unique ideas for dmods. However, I think that this idea, while well intended, represents a strikingly dull idea. We play adventure games because we want to do something exciting and out of the ordinary, not boring and humdrum like going to work or school, getting married, advancing your career, etc.

I suggest if the story will be about your daily routines, tasks, and misc stuff,
including the people you are with most of the time, and what you do with them.

IMHO this would be as uninteresting as one could imagine. Most of us do no live lives of adventure and heroism, fight monsters and serious evils, etc.

Hmmm. I'm not sure about what you are wishing for here. Nothing has stopped any dmod author from creating "(in the form of DinkC and dmod programming), their philosophies in experiences in life.". In fact, many dmod authors have told us something about themselves and their values when they tell us stories. All good stories are (at least in part) about the human condition. We want to be told something about our fellow humans. So, pieces of interests, jokes, and other quality story elements (liberally mixed with fun and adventure!) do this already in some of the best dmods. I hope to do it (at least a bit) in all of the dmods I create.

Would I like to see more of this type of good story telling mixed with fun adventure too? Certainly! Personally, I think we all would like that.


Damn straight, some dmod stories are filled with someone's jokes which sometimes make me think "why do they have these mindsets?", and the answer must be given when they open up with their life story.

I still think that the idea of embedding an ordinary life story in a dmod would be dull. Shakespeare wrote plays that were stories of humor and wit and very astute observations of the human condition, plus a wide assortment of characters we can not help but care about, due to his story telling skills. But IMHO, Shakespeare would be unknown if he only wrote plays about his domestic life and his attempts to make a living as a playwright.
